Keto Classic Battered Fish

Crispy, golden, and irresistibly satisfying, this Keto Classic Battered Fish is a low-carb twist on a beloved comfort food. Featuring tender white fish fillets like cod or haddock enveloped in a flavorful coating made with almond flour, crushed pork rinds, and parmesan cheese, this recipe delivers all the crunch without the carbs. A hint of garlic powder and black pepper adds depth to the batter, while a quick fry in olive or avocado oil ensures a perfectly crisp finish. Ready in just 35 minutes, this keto-friendly main course pairs beautifully with fresh lemon wedges and a sprinkle of parsley for a restaurant-quality meal at home.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:15 mins
Total Time:35 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 4 pieces white fish fillets (cod or haddock)
  • 1 cup almond flour
  • 1 cup crushed pork rinds
  • 0.5 cup parmesan cheese (finely grated)
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on black pepper
  • 0.5 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 2 large egg
  • 2 tablespoons heavy cream
  • 1 cup olive oil (or avocado oil) for frying
  • 1 whole lemon wedges
  • 2 tablespoons fresh parsley (chopped, optional)

Directions

Step 1

Rinse the fish fillets under cold water and pat them dry with paper towels. Set aside.

Step 2

In a shallow bowl, combine the almond flour, crushed pork rinds, parmesan cheese, baking powder, salt, black pepper, and garlic powder. Mix until well blended.

Step 3

In another bowl, whisk the eggs together with the heavy cream until smooth.

Step 4

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. You're looking for the temperature to be around 350°F (175°C) for frying.

Step 5

Working with one fillet at a time, dip the fish into the egg mixture, making sure it is completely coated.

Step 6

Next, dredge the fish in the almond flour mix, pressing down lightly to ensure the coating sticks well.

Step 7

Carefully place the breaded fish into the hot oil. Fry for 3 to 4 minutes on each side, or until the coating is golden brown and the fish flakes easily with a fork.

Step 8

Remove the fish from the oil and place it on a plate lined with paper towels to drain any excess oil.

Step 9

Repeat the coating and frying process with the remaining fish fillets.

Step 10

Serve the Keto Classic Battered Fish immediately with lemon wedges and a sprinkle of fresh parsley if desired.
